Banks and financial organisations offer credit card programmes depending on certain factors like your age, credit ranking, spending needs, payment structures, special interests, number of current credit cards and your income. You can buy any of the credit programs offered by these institutions. However, before doing that you need to ask yourself certain questions like:

  • Why should I buy a credit card?
  • Which method I will use to pay back the balance?
  • How much I can pay in a month?
  • Do special offers interest me?

Ponder over these questions, zero in on your requirements and then shop around for the company that provides the best quote in accordance to your budget. You should be careful while negotiating with the company. Make a point to read the fine print and determine that there is no extra fees or hidden charges. Also, pay your balance on time else you might become a victim of a serious debt problem.

It is also advisable not to apply to multiple credit card agencies at one go as it may affect your credit rating. Get only the credit cards that you will actually use. Please remember that having many credit cards does not mean better credit score.

It is very important to protect your credit card from unauthorised use. Keep it safe and shred anything that has your credit card number written on it. Maintain and regularly update the list of all your account numbers and credit cards.

Check out your credit report every 6 months to verify that there are no accounts in your name that you do not know. In case, you find some discrepancy immediately inform your credit card issuer.
